# Core Components

Varbase packages several modules and themes to make use of its functionality.&#x20;

Those components are detailed in the table below:

![Varbase Components Diagram](/files/-MFjY3L0r5p8MhBJdv2M)

{% content-ref url="/pages/-MePOj8vd3dmaf1gO6ZU" %}
[Varbase Core](/10.1.x/developers/understanding-varbase/core-components/varbase-core.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ePkGsRz2V-jUTLLtNF" %}
[Varbase Media](/10.1.x/developers/understanding-varbase/core-components/varbase-media.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ePbrLYiDk0mmLUYxQv" %}
[Varbase Admin](/10.1.x/developers/understanding-varbase/core-components/varbase-core/varbase-admin.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ePdVHwZIyBhb6YFHHk" %}
[Varbase Editor](/10.1.x/developers/understanding-varbase/core-components/varbase-editor.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ePcJW\_Y-lonO1Yc8AJ" %}
[Varbase Page](/10.1.x/developers/understanding-varbase/core-components/varbase-core/varbase-page.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ePc0ZFvRETEeAAF5sl" %}
[Varbase Default Content](/10.1.x/developers/understanding-varbase/core-components/varbase-core/varbase-default-content.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ePc7ehk\_OjVjcWWv3K" %}
[Varbase Development](/10.1.x/developers/understanding-varbase/development-components/varbase-development.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ePcDMRpMWMg89V3Tct" %}
[Varbase Internationalization](/10.1.x/developers/understanding-varbase/optional-components/varbase-internationalization.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ePcPU58F8PqnXzEHxu" %}
[Varbase Security](/10.1.x/developers/understanding-varbase/core-components/varbase-core/varbase-security.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ePcxmRBwiLVeyO-B4s" %}
[Varbase Tour](/10.1.x/developers/understanding-varbase/core-components/varbase-core/varbase-tour.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ePd53aGeyD4oyubNPG" %}
[Varbase Updates Helper](/10.1.x/developers/understanding-varbase/deprecated-components/varbase-updates-helper.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ePdC006t\_ErgvdhSw0" %}
[Varbase Webform](/10.1.x/developers/understanding-varbase/core-components/varbase-core/varbase-webform.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ePPnKIo-bRftHa54Ob" %}
[Varbase API](/10.1.x/developers/understanding-varbase/optional-components/varbase-api.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QFqJQxWvv3lubm6cL" %}
[Varbase Total Control Dashboard](/10.1.x/developers/understanding-varbase/deprecated-components/varbase-total-control-dashboard.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ePoAiNKh4--DTrG0Mx" %}
[Varbase Blog](/10.1.x/developers/understanding-varbase/optional-components/varbase-blog.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QGfwERrXAKU0\_iv03" %}
[Varbase Media Hero Slider](/10.1.x/developers/understanding-varbase/deprecated-components/varbase-media-hero-slider.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ePvDpwBUfiL1jb3eJ\_" %}
[Varbase Layout Builder](/10.1.x/developers/understanding-varbase/core-components/varbase-layout-builder.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ePzL6T8APTkka6Di07" %}
[Varbase Landing page (Layout Builder)](/10.1.x/developers/understanding-varbase/core-components/varbase-layout-builder/varbase-landing-page-layout-builder.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Q0Zrg0DRfTgL-F9DG" %}
[Varbase Heading Block](/10.1.x/developers/understanding-varbase/core-components/varbase-layout-builder/varbase-heading-block.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Q-r-CgENq3raAQMZM" %}
[Varbase Rich Text Block](/10.1.x/developers/understanding-varbase/core-components/varbase-layout-builder/varbase-rich-text-block.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Q0HxbXWtou2HIaOSU" %}
[Varbase HTML Code Block](/10.1.x/developers/understanding-varbase/core-components/varbase-layout-builder/varbase-html-code-block.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Q1D8TPYuRIGOL2uPB" %}
[Varbase Media (Image/Video) Block](/10.1.x/developers/understanding-varbase/core-components/varbase-layout-builder/varbase-media-image-video-block.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ePpDxzORgdR0hhvnzM" %}
[Varbase Carousels](/10.1.x/developers/understanding-varbase/optional-components/varbase-carousels.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Q1NPt0\_V7VBwaYcOA" %}
[Varbase Gallery Block](/10.1.x/developers/understanding-varbase/core-components/varbase-layout-builder/varbase-gallery-block.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ePoizQeCIKVlJXUoJE" %}
[Varbase Bootstrap Paragraphs](/10.1.x/developers/understanding-varbase/optional-components/varbase-bootstrap-paragraphs.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ePuT\_PIDeAvip0\_Yex" %}
[Varbase Landing Page (Paragraphs)](/10.1.x/developers/understanding-varbase/optional-components/varbase-landing-page-paragraphs.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ePs3qO5FZ1PRDqrndQ" %}
[Varbase Email](/10.1.x/developers/understanding-varbase/core-components/varbase-email.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QBuMZm4jbDxkk05Xr" %}
[Varbase SEO](/10.1.x/developers/understanding-varbase/core-components/varbase-seo.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QDEOfK4hHzrL6GhON" %}
[Varbase Style Guide](/10.1.x/developers/understanding-varbase/deprecated-components/varbase-styleguide.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QC1Q4uvM\_8TEEaO-C" %}
[Varbase Social Single Sign-On](/10.1.x/developers/understanding-varbase/optional-components/varbase-social-single-sign-on.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MeQFJ\_fjdVpsiirbiJX" %}
[Varbase Workflow](/10.1.x/developers/understanding-varbase/core-components/varbase-workflow.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MePn9jr3amWEeeLY-mq" %}
[Vartheme Claro](/10.1.x/developers/understanding-varbase/core-components/vartheme-claro.md)
{% endcontent-ref %}

{% content-ref url="/pages/-MEqkr7hrMZIG-c8y57y" %}
[Understanding The Vartheme Starterkit Theme](/10.1.x/developers/theme-development-with-varbase/understanding-the-vartheme-base-theme.md)
{% endcontent-ref %}


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.varbase.vardot.com/10.1.x/developers/understanding-varbase/core-components.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
